let elementClass = element.classList; elementClasses 是一个DOMTokenList表示 element 的类属性 。如果类属性未设置或为空,那么 elementClasses.length 返回 0。element.classList 本身是只读的,虽然你可以使用 add() 和 remove() 方法修改它。 方法: add( String [, String] ) 添加指定的类值。如果这些类已...
div.classList.add("anotherclass"); div.classList.toggle("visible"); div.classList.contains("foo"); // div.classList.add("foo","bar"); //Android4.3不支持 应该避免直接使用多个参数,支持不全面。 SVG和MathML元素支持度也不全面(这个坑下面的代码并未填上,请熟知,有兴趣的可以查下Zepto是怎么填...
div.classList.add("anotherclass"); div.classList.toggle("visible"); div.classList.contains("foo"); // div.classList.add("foo","bar"); //Android4.3不支持 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 应该避免直接使用多个参数,支持不全面。 SVG和MathML元素支持度也不全面(这个坑下面的代码并...
addClass:function(a){if(c.isFunction(a))return this.each(function(r){var y=c(this);y.addClass(a.call(this,r,y.attr("class")))});if(a&&typeof a==="string")for(var b=(a||"").split(sa),e=0,g=this.length;e<g;e++){var f=this[e];if(f.nodeType===1)if(...
addClass("fat") 所有方法均可接受一个可选的参数对象、一个对此方法有特定意义的字符串或者什么也不传(即用默认参数初始化此插件): $("#myModal").modal() // initialized with defaults $("#myModal").modal({ keyboard: false }) // initialized with no keyboard $("#myModal").modal('show') ...
addClass('fat') All methods should accept an optional options object, a string which targets a particular method, or nothing (which initiates a plugin with default behavior): Copy $('#myModal').modal() // initialized with defaults $('#myModal').modal({ keyboard: false }) // ...
addClass('active'); }); // 加载模块 seajs.use(['myModule.js'], function(my){ }); 所以总结下AMD和CMD的区别就是,AMD前置要加载的依赖模块,在定义模块的时候就要声明其依赖的模块。 而CMD加载完某个依赖模块后并不执行,只是下载而已,只有在用到的时候才使用require进行执行。 ES modules和现代浏览...
代码运行次数:0 运行 AI代码解释 functionaddClass(element,value){if(!element.className){element.className=value;}else{newClassName=element.className;newClassName+=" ";//这句代码追加的类名分开newClassName+=value;element.className=newClassName;}}...
JavaScript to add custom CSS class to an HTML element depending on scroll position - acch/scrollpos-styler
class Foo { #privateFieldName; } 引用Class 私有属性 引用私有属性也只需要使用#就好了。 class Foo { publicFieldName = 1; #privateFieldName = 2; add() { return this.publicFieldName + this.#privateFieldName; } } 其中,this.#可以简化,去掉 this 也没问题,下面两种写法是等价的: ...